This can be as simple as converting text to whole numbers, or complex tasks such as changing file encoding from base64 to one. Each item on the list describes an extracted table and provides all the essential information about it. If a column has both a display name and a logical name, the result contains the logical name. Trim text String that contains the date in ISO 8601. Change text case The first step in this process is to create an Excel that contains a table for your exported data to be inserted into. String between double quotation marks. JSON Schema is a grammar language for defining the structure, content etc. It can also be used with regular expressions, Escapes a minimal set of characters (, *, +, ?, |, {, [, (,), ^, $,., #, and white space) by replacing them with their escape codes, Recognizes entities in text, such as numbers, units, data/time and others expressed in natural language across multiple languages, More info about Internet Explorer and Microsoft Edge, Regular Expression Language - Quick Reference, Microsoft Recognizers Text - Supported entities across cultures, twister roared through an area about ten miles long there, The temperature outside is 40 deg celsius, Net interest income sank 27 percent in the quarter to /$ 254 million, This number is larger than twenty and less or equal than thirty five, The text to retrieve a section of text from, Specify how to find the starting point for text retrieval, The position of the first character to retrieve. Using XPath in Power Automate. Alternatively, you can use the %VariableName['ColumnName']% notation. Substring We will you both in this example First we will add the ' Find text position ' action. This article demonstrates how to generate text document from a template with the help of Power Automate (Microsoft Flow). Generates a JSON text string for a table, a record, or a value. Then click on the Next step. Again, you can find all of this already done in a handy template archive so that you can parse a CSV file in no time. Then we open the run history, and have a look at the Outputs of the Compose action and copy everything inside of that box. Besides inserting rows into datatables, desktop flows offer various actions that manipulate datatables. In Power Automate cloud flows, you reference objects that the dynamic content tooling offers. We all deal with email on a day-to-day basis. The following example searches all the words in Items detected in Stock starting with a capital letter. Spaces are ignored, but non-number text throws an exception, Provided text value can't be converted into a valid number, Indicates that the provided text value can't be converted into a valid number, The number of decimal places that will be included before truncation. A datarow contains the values of a single row of a datatable. Use the 'value' dynamic content from the 'Get items' action as the 'From' array. They function as collections of other data types that you can access as one entity. int (triggerBody () ['text_1']) (Here we are using the input from text2) Microsoft Flow convert string to integer. Now I need to convert it to JSON object. Explore Microsoft Power Automate See how it works Step 2 Open List settings. These are available to manipulate data when you create flows. The aim is to end up with a JSON array that we can use in other actions. To slice a datatable from the first row to a specific row, don't use a StartRow value, for example, %Datatable[:4]%. Why do I get two different answers for the current through the 47 k resistor when I do a source transformation? Insert a Button control, and set its OnSelect property to this formula. For example, the following expression returns the datatable value of the first item of the ExtractedPDFTables variable. Upgrade to Microsoft Edge to take advantage of the latest features, security updates, and technical support. In the next step I use the Compose action again to convert the XML string to JSON string. ), English, Chinese (Simplified), Spanish, Spanish (Mexico), Portuguese, French, German, Italian, Japanese, Dutch, Korean, Swedish, Turkish, Hindi, This action doesn't include any exceptions. Find centralized, trusted content and collaborate around the technologies you use most. The output of this Parse JSON will generate the variables according to the properties defined in the schema. A regular expression creates a range of possibilities for the delimiter. The value of content will be the 'body' value from 'Send an HTTP request to SharePoint. Exchange connection - Contains a connection to an Exchange server established through the Connect to Exchange server action. Depending on the types of the individual list items, there can be lists of text values, lists of numerical values, and so on. The CitiesByCountry collection is created with this data structure, which you can show by selecting Collections on the File menu and then selecting the name of the collection. Then go back to the edit mode. You can find more information about the logical expressions in the Use variables and the % notation article. Enter your email address to subscribe to this blog and receive notifications of new posts by email. Numeric value Numeric is the type applied to numbers. The list data type is the equivalent of a single-dimension array in programming terms. By default, the output is as compact as possible with no unnecessary spaces or newlines, and unsupported data types and binary data aren't allowed. For a certain length of text, set the minimum and maximum values to that number, The maximum length of the random text. power automate split string into array and loop Select the compose action and in the input write the below string. I still remember the limited functionality it had when it was introduced. Returns an array from a single specified input. To ensure that numbers are stored as numerical values, use the Convert text to number action. To slice a list from the start to a specific item, don't set a StartIndex value, for example, %List[:4]%. Name it accordingly. This will create an input parameter for the flow called "Inputs_Value". Initialize a string variable having the JSON object as its value. You can create a list through the Create new list action and add an item to that list through the Add item to list action. Additionally, you can create complex expressions using logical operators, variables and the percentage notation. For example, the following example demonstrates the replacement of the text Product Characteristics with Characteristics. (You can also pass any other HTML from dynamic content) To get the output of Html to text . Similarly, the actions Convert text to datetime and Convert datetime to text are used to ensure that dates are correctly formatted. There are external connectors which can do this for you, but this blog post will cover how to Parse a CSV in Power Automate without the use of any external connectors. Time of the great escape! I have a power app that using the flow from power automate. You can use these data types independently or utilize them to create more complex data structures, such as lists and datatables. Convert a string having the JSON content to JSON object using Power Automate Microsoft Flow (MS Flow). The flag can be any character or text, The retrieved text will be before this flag. I will add three links here to Imgur images as I can't post images directly yet, but the idea is very simple: Thanks for contributing an answer to Stack Overflow! _api/Web/SiteGroups/GetByID ( [ItemID])/users. Push your Code to Azure DevOps Repository from Visual Studio, Convert Number or Integer to Text or String using Power Automate Microsoft Flow, Get Today's Date and Format Date using Power Automate Microsoft Flow, Push your Code to Bitbucket Repository from Visual Studio, [Fixed] Cannot see Repos in Azure DevOps with Stakeholder Access, How to get Azure Access Token using Postman for Microsoft Graph API, [Fixed] The operation "List" is not enabled in this key vault's access policy. How to Run PowerShell Script on Windows Startup? The numeric value is used because it's language independent. If your intention is to get the value from the JSON. Content: Enter your JSON in the content. How to Export and Import Microsoft Flow Power Automate Cloud Flows? For a certain length of text, set the minimum and maximum values to that number, Specify whether to use no delimiter, a standard delimiter or a custom one, Specify how many times to use the specified delimiter, Whether the used delimiter is of a standard or custom format, The character(s) that were used as a delimiter, Specify how many times the delimiter is used, Specify whether the delimiter will be a regular expression. Call the Power Automate and convert the string into a JSON: json (triggerBody () ['text']) Then all you have to do is go through all values and get the information that you need. Only this data type can be used in mathematical operations. In my example, I am using this mechanism to create a copy of my flow rather than replacing the original one. We will now paste the copied JSON into the Insert a sample . Web browser instance data type properties. Just as in my previous blog post, I'm renaming the action to the name of the variable and then adding the "Ask in PowerApps" dynamic content. Just like with Xml in the past, it is important to understand the limitations of json. The retrieved text will be after this flag. Power Automate provides the Create new data table action to generate new datatables. Display names reflect the language of the app user and are, therefore, inappropriate for data transfer to a common service. Select the second button while holding down the Alt key. Add a new Compose Step and give the initialized integer variable as input. Window instance Contains a window instance created through the Get window action. A custom format can be expressed as, for example, yyyyMMdd for date and hhmmss for time, Provided text value can't be converted into a valid datetime, Indicates that the provided text value can't be converted into a valid datetime, Specify whether to use a standard datetime format, or create a custom one, The custom format to display the datetime value in. If you haven't used the Parse JSON action, it's a great way to get at data but comes with some caveats. Convert number to text We will work with the JSON Object and not the JSON Array. Select the button while holding down the Alt key. More info about Internet Explorer and Microsoft Edge, String that contains the 8-digit hexadecimal representation for the color. We define the variable as a "String" since the action will work only on "Strings.". How to send data from Power App to Power Automate every x seconds? Insert a Label control, and set its Text property to this variable. If you are in an MSP environment these might be ticket alerts or alerts from services or software you supply and manage. Add a Button control, and set its OnSelect property to this formula. I have also tried to use the method string.encodeUriComponent which is also not nice because the message I receive is unreadable. In the Power Automate click on Manually trigger flow, and then click on Next step. Upgrade to Microsoft Edge to take advantage of the latest features, security updates, and technical support. Filter 'null' values. Search a text value inside another text with the Parse text action. Step 3 Click on Create column.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Each entity returns different results based on its structure, but all the datatables contain an Original text field that stores the entity part of the input text. Put the array as the input, in this example it's the 'Person_MultipleSelection' dynamic content. Adaptive Card Data Collection in Waterfall Dialog | Passing Dynamic Data to Adaptive Card | Microsoft Bot Framework v4 C#, 2 Days Chatbot Development Bootcamp using Microsoft Bot Framework v4 C# by JD Bots, Create and Send Hero Cards in your Proactive Message / Notification to Teams Bot using C# Console App, Send Proactive Messages in Microsoft Bot Framework Teams Bot using C# Console Application. The delimiter the initialized integer variable as input intention is to get the value the... String that contains the 8-digit hexadecimal representation for the Flow called & quot.. Action and in the use variables and the percentage notation file encoding from to... The color type is the equivalent of a single-dimension array in programming terms not the content... Retrieved text will be before this flag alerts from services or software you supply and manage do I two... The date in ISO 8601 created through the Connect to Exchange server action ; null & x27. An input parameter for the current through the 47 k resistor when I do a source transformation of to... Get two different answers for the Flow called & quot ; VariableName [ 'ColumnName ' ] % article. Can use these data types that you can find more information about it app that using the Flow &! Input write the below string of service, privacy policy and cookie policy text with the object! The second Button while holding down power automate json to text Alt key window action a array... More information about the logical name, the following expression returns the datatable value of the text... Reflect the language of the first item of the app user and are, therefore inappropriate... Will work with the help of Power Automate cloud flows them to create a copy my... Them to create a copy of my Flow rather than replacing the original one retrieved text will be before flag... Row of a single-dimension array in programming terms create flows to a common service MSP! 'Columnname ' ] % notation it 's language independent logical operators, variables and the notation... The output of this Parse JSON will generate the variables according to the properties defined the... Down the Alt key when you create flows, I am using this mechanism to create complex. Posts by email also not nice because the message I receive is unreadable using the from... In mathematical operations I receive is unreadable numeric is the type applied to numbers and... Filter & # x27 ; values initialized integer variable as input power automate json to text or alerts from or! A connection to an Exchange server action, set the minimum and values. The convert text to number action names reflect the language of the latest features, updates. From Power app that using the Flow from Power app that using the Flow called & quot ; or you. Converting text to number action regular expression creates a range of possibilities for the color the ExtractedPDFTables variable and values. Remember the limited functionality it had when it was introduced datarow contains values! Be any character or text, set the minimum and maximum values that... String.Encodeuricomponent which is also not nice because the message I receive is unreadable the structure, etc... Send data from Power app that using the Flow called & quot ; available manipulate... Regular expression creates a range of possibilities for the delimiter retrieved text will be before flag... A value, content etc the limitations of JSON that the dynamic content tooling offers a day-to-day basis Automate how. Give the initialized integer variable as input the use variables and the % notation article convert the string... Used in mathematical operations the app user and are, therefore, inappropriate for data transfer to a service... The limitations of JSON agree to our terms of service, privacy policy and cookie policy I... That contains the values of a single-dimension array in programming terms important to understand the limitations of JSON extracted... Converting text to datetime and convert datetime to text numeric is the equivalent of a single-dimension array in terms. Select the second Button while holding down the Alt key are available to manipulate when... Insert a Button control, and set its OnSelect property to this variable updates, set! Be used in mathematical operations the initialized integer variable as input the current through the 47 resistor..., therefore, inappropriate for data transfer to a common service past, is. The aim is to get the value from the JSON array that we can use other... In programming terms the Flow from Power Automate See how it works Step 2 Open list.! This Parse JSON will generate the variables according to the properties defined in Power. The percentage notation JSON into the insert a Button control, and support... From base64 to one a Label control, and then click on next.! Below string we can use in other actions the list data type can be any character text. User and are, therefore, inappropriate for data transfer to a service! Display names reflect the language of the first item of the text Product Characteristics with Characteristics Edge... To use the convert text to datetime and convert datetime to text are used to ensure that numbers are as. Demonstrates the replacement of the text Product Characteristics with Characteristics deal with power automate json to text on a day-to-day basis nice because message... Starting with a JSON array complex tasks such as lists and datatables will an... Or a value or complex tasks such as changing file encoding from base64 to one x! Of a single row of a single row of a single row of a datatable number text. Of text, set the minimum and maximum values to that number, the retrieved text be! Blog and receive notifications of new posts by email a template with the help of Power provides. As lists and datatables while holding down the Alt key Flow, and support! Rows into datatables, desktop flows offer various actions that manipulate datatables can access one! Has both a display name and a logical name, the maximum length of the first of! Logical expressions in the use variables and the % VariableName [ 'ColumnName ' ] notation! Properties defined in the input write the below string are, therefore, inappropriate data! Programming terms Label control, and technical support the insert a sample item on the data... Can be as simple as converting text to number action in other actions Button control, and technical support one. The flag can be any character or text, set the minimum and maximum values power automate json to text! Pass any other HTML from dynamic content ) to get the output of HTML to text and the! Values, use the convert text to whole numbers, or a value an environment. To whole numbers, or complex tasks such as lists and datatables text. Structure, content etc the dynamic content tooling offers about the logical name is the type to! Capital letter actions convert text to whole numbers, or complex tasks such lists... Is used because it 's language independent was introduced JSON content to JSON string name... A value you reference objects that the dynamic content ) to get output! A sample need to convert it to JSON string up with a array... Compose action and in the use variables and the % VariableName [ 'ColumnName ' ] % notation text. Detected in Stock starting with a capital letter another text with the Parse text action words in Items detected Stock... Array that we can use in other actions Automate click on next Step I use method! The get window action JSON string your intention is to end up with a JSON array end up with JSON... A grammar language for defining the structure, content etc Microsoft Flow ( MS Flow ) is. An MSP environment these might be ticket alerts or alerts from services or software you and., such as changing file encoding from base64 to one when I do a transformation... Language for defining the structure, content etc % VariableName [ 'ColumnName ' %... Display name and a logical name logical name, the retrieved text will be before this flag, use convert... The equivalent of a single-dimension array in programming terms, it is important power automate json to text... Null & # x27 ; values properties defined in the Power Automate every x?. For data transfer to a common service to Power Automate split string into array and loop the! Property to this formula is the type applied to numbers centralized, trusted content and collaborate the... Need to convert it to JSON string to Microsoft Edge to take advantage of the random text example I... Do a source transformation Export and Import Microsoft Flow ( MS Flow ) essential! Rather than replacing the original one to Microsoft Edge to take advantage of the latest features, security updates and... To create a copy of my Flow rather than replacing the original.! Them to create a copy of my Flow rather than replacing the original one data transfer to a service... A single row of a single row of a datatable complex expressions using logical operators variables... ( Microsoft Flow Power Automate See how it works Step 2 Open list settings 'ColumnName ' ] notation... Of this Parse JSON will generate the variables according to the properties defined the... Applied to numbers source transformation string.encodeUriComponent which is also not nice because the message I receive is.! Are used to ensure that dates are correctly formatted to convert the XML string to JSON object not! Mechanism to create more complex data structures, such as changing file from. Or a value the aim is to get the value from the JSON and. Starting with a capital letter and provides all the words in Items detected Stock... Generate text document from a template with the JSON object and not JSON! The retrieved text will be before this flag Automate split string into array and loop select Compose!
Difference Between Unanticipated Consequences And Latent Functions, How To Do Sensitivity Analysis In Meta-analysis, What Is Electronic Security, Cleveland Guardians Software Engineer Salary, Turtle Shell Shield Elden Ring Location, File Upload In Angular 13 Stackblitz, Marius Von Hagen Voice Actor,